Well, the Fergy I bought 22 years ago when I first got a little property. A few years later I decided I needed an FEL, but cash was an issue, so the little grey market tractor happened. The TO30 developed an oil leak from the rear main and pretty well trashed the clutch. At least I assume that’s what happened. Haven’t had the time, or frankly the will, to split it to investigate. Then last summer the Hino got hot and popped a freeze plug in the head.….. twice. So although the Ferguson will run, neither one are viable without heavy maintenance.

Once I got to the ”hell with this, I’m buying new” stage, it didn’t take long to zero in on the Branson. Best bang for the buck by far.
